Oracle触发器设计不当引发的问题示例
在设计Oracle触发器时,如果不当,可能会导致以下几种问题:
数据冗余:如果一个触发器的功能已经在表级别做了处理,那么这会增加数据的冗余。
更新异常:触发器可能会修改更新操作的目标值。如果没有正确设计,可能会引发数据不一致的问题。
性能影响:复杂的触发器可能在执行时消耗大量的系统资源,影响数据库的整体性能。
兼容性和稳定性问题:不同的Oracle版本或者不同的数据库环境,对触发器的兼容性要求较高。如果设计不当,可能会导致在某些特定环境下的不稳定性。
还没有评论,来说两句吧...